| Abstract: | A study to compare the indirect and direct measurement of microbial protein synthesis in Rusitec using stable isotope nitrogen (15N-urea with 95% enrichment) as a tracer have been conducted. Six type of ration contained 16% CP, 24 - 36% CF, 49 – 62% NDF and 27 – 41% ADF with gradual content of non protein nitrogen (NPN) have been put into nylon bag and fed daily to Rusitec fermentor for 15 days observation. Indirect microbial protein synthesis (MPS) estimated MPS from N-turnover of the ammonia pool, while direct method estimated MPS from microbial isolated. The direct measurement of microbial-N in bacteria isolates resulted in higher microbial protein synthesis compared to the indirect method based. The results obtained are compared and discussed in relation to theoretical stoichiometric data of rumen fermentation. |
